Notes for Wilson “Mathias” “Tice” Furr
He died of asthma.

1850 Stanly County census, page 38. Mathias Furr was a very wealthy man who owned many slaves and a large plantation. He purchased for three guns one slave named Patsy who was caught in Africa by slave traders.
